I'm planning on building an AM/light freeride covert, but i'm not sure what fork to use. Right now im thinking about a talas 32 or a AM1, but i want some opinions. i'm pretty lightweight (140lbs)
yep same here go a little longer. also i have been poorly disappointed in my fox talas. it had very little small bump compliance. i have since moves to a lyric. though i have little time on it i'm sure it will be better suited to the style of riding.
yes it was broken in and had the right adjustments made.
i think this would be a third emphasis. i've had a covert for a bit and although i haven't had as much ride time as i'd like, the lyric feels pretty solid. coil version is buttery smooth. although at this point i'd say that it almost feels like too much fork for this bike; if i were to do it all over again i'd pick up the pike coil or a zocchi am series. 20mm through axle is a must.
one thing to remember is if you get the lyric solo air you can shorten the travel to what you desire. also the lyric solo air is lighter than the pike coil and the marzocchi offering that are not full air.
EDIT: If you're having a hard time keeping the front end down, get a slightly longer stem. No need for travel adjust. I've got a 75mm on mine and it climbs like a goat!
